Full Description

Cropmarks of a number of probable Iron Age or Roman rectilinear enclosures and boundaries, to the east of Donington on Bain. Visible on the 2005 Google Earth satellite imagery layer, and on later aerial photography taken of this area. A possible large pit-like feature located at the south-eastern end of the site may also be associated. {1}{2}{3}
